A sparkling wine made in a non AOC Charmat method that has similar styling to a vintage Champagne but at less than half it’s price; Impressive

Description: Deep straw in colour with a medium+ intense nose and fine mousse. This yeasty delight features toasted brioche, baked apples, white peach, apricot, lemon drops, Anjou pear, fennel and limestone. Medium+ body with good acidity and a fairly long length.

Negatives: None

Drink now or in the next 7 years on its own or pair it with Jerk Chicken Hash and Fried Eggs served with Callaloo, Breakfast Potatoes, Peppers and Onions.
